Output cd746467697d636d1af35e642609b8109fb1a82e754b4d9e07ceb419273ffeeb:23

value
386918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da508e69996f369c742deb1675ba4365bb2d6655 OP_EQUAL
address
3MbMjWgUfbLMSwuJ51HtcZrdsNZYo8BXHJ
transaction
cd746467697d636d1af35e642609b8109fb1a82e754b4d9e07ceb419273ffeeb
confirmations
256475
spent
true